Vulture: Soaring High in the Realm of Metal

Hailing from Germany, Vulture is a force to be reckoned with in the world of heavy metal. Formed in 2015, the band has quickly risen through the ranks to establish themselves as one of the premier acts in the thriving metal scene. With their high-octane blend of speed metal and thrash, Vulture has captured the hearts of metalheads around the globe and earned a reputation for their electrifying live performances and relentless dedication to the craft.

The origins of Vulture can be traced back to the streets of Berlin, where guitarists Stefan Genozider and Odar enlisted the talents of bassist Metal Mary, drummer Abaddon, and vocalist L. Steeler to form the band. Drawing inspiration from classic acts like Judas Priest, Iron Maiden, and Exciter, Vulture set out to create a sound that paid homage to the glory days of traditional heavy metal while injecting their own unique energy and aggression into the mix.

In 2016, Vulture unleashed their debut EP, “Victim to the Blade,” which immediately caught the attention of metal fans and critics alike. The EP’s blistering riffs, razor-sharp solos, and Steeler’s powerful vocals showcased the band’s knack for crafting memorable and infectious metal anthems. Tracks like “Vendetta” and “Clashing Iron” became instant fan favorites and solidified Vulture’s place as a rising star in the metal underground.

Building on the success of their debut, Vulture embarked on a relentless touring schedule, bringing their electrifying live show to stages across Europe and beyond. Known for their high-energy performances and unwavering passion for metal, Vulture quickly earned a reputation as a must-see act for any true metalhead.

In 2019, Vulture released their highly anticipated debut full-length album, “Ghastly Waves & Battered Graves,” to critical acclaim. The album showcased the band’s growth and maturity as songwriters, delivering a powerful blend of speed metal fury and thrash intensity. Tracks like “Malicious Souls” and “Dewer’s Hollow” demonstrated Vulture’s ability to craft intricate and dynamic compositions that kept listeners on the edge of their seats.
